Preparation of gadolinium gallium garnet polycrystalline powders for transparent ceramics

Release time:2023-10-19 Hits:

Key Words:Gd(3)Ga(5)O(12); Co-precipitation method; Polycrystalline powder; Transparent ceramic
Abstract:Gadolinium gallium garnet (Gd(3)Ga(5)O(12), GGG) polycrystalline powders have been prepared by a simple co-precipitation method with ammonia hydrogen carbonate as precipitant agent. XRD, FTIR, FE-SEM, TEM, and thermal analysis (TG-DTA) have been used to characterize the phase transition and morphology of the synthesized powders. Well-crystallized pure phase GGG powders were obtained at 800 degrees C for 2 h, without any intermediate phases formed during the process. The resultant nano-sized GGG polycrystalline powders showed good dispersion and excellent sintering activity with the particle sizes less than 100 nm. (C) 2010 Elsevier B.V. All rights reserved.
